Academic Degrees
Appalachian Bible College offers a variety of degree programs.
1 year Bible Certificate
The Bible Certificate program is especially designed
for:
- students who may be undecided as to a vocational choice and who wish to
seek further direction from the Lord while enhancing their general biblical
knowledge;
- wives of full-time students enrolled for a degree, who want to be better
prepared to serve alongside their spouse in ministry;
- local individuals who simply want to enhance their knowledge of spiritual
truth in order to grow personally and to be more effective in lay ministry.
2 year Associate of
Arts Degree (A.A.) in Biblical Studies
The Associate of Arts in Biblical Studies was specifically
designed for:
- students with vocational goals outside the realm of Bible College training
who want a solid Bible foundation and a Christian orientation to life,
- students who are unsure about their direction who want the assistance of
a Christian institution of higher learning as they seek to discern the Lord’s
will in their lives,
- students who want to be involved as laymen in their churches or in Christian
ministry that does not require a full bachelor’s degree.

5 year Bachelor of Theology
Degree (Th.B.)
The Th.B. degree provides an opportunity to double
professional training while at Appalachian Bible College. The B.A. in Bible
and Theology is the foundation for this degree. To qualify for the Th.B.
degree students must fulfill all program requirements for two B.A. degree
minor programs, instead of one. Combinations such as Pastoral and Missions,
Missions and Music, Elementary Education and Music, or Pastoral and Youth
Ministries have been completed.

5 year Bachelor of Arts
in Bible and Theology (B.A.) and Bachelor of Science (B.S.) in Nursing
This is a specialized program that leads to two
degrees. You can earn a BA in Bible/Theology from ABC and a BS in Nursing from
Mountain
State University. MSU is a private college located near ABC in Beckley,
WV. This 5-year program is ideal for the student seeking to serve the Lord in
Medical missions.
Master of Arts in Ministry
The M.A. in Ministry offered at Appalachian has
several distinctives:
- It can be tailored to fit one's personal ministry goals and interests.
- It is based on a flexible schedule of modular classes, involving both on-campus
and internet-based instruction.
- It is facilitated by qualified professors with practical experience.
- It emphasizes interaction among students, many of whom have a great deal
of experience themselves.
